Output 21bc0d9b66843ca6b803018b52c92df60ef17a3c95e34e6e409754254ac2f6c4:2

value
24962846
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9581f0c6926e8563a3543e6e13dc9f5e408c4df OP_EQUAL
address
3Nxpw1nU5muZWgnXF4582zX8MKQSU6SQ3X
transaction
21bc0d9b66843ca6b803018b52c92df60ef17a3c95e34e6e409754254ac2f6c4
spent
true